    Those are all great maneuvers. One question though...I noticed the drone was ahead of a plane taking off. Is that a legal maneuver? I thought you aren't allowed to get that close to a manned aircraft!

    • @coachraythepilot5759
      @coachraythepilot5759 Před rokem

      Doug it's a great question. We had several spotters but the drone is actually a pretty good distance from the plane in the takeoff video. We were using the Inspire 2 with either the 35 or 50mm lens so we were a good distance away from the plane even though it looks like we are right up on it. We filmed at a non towered airport and had the LAANC authorization as well.

      @@coachraythepilot5759 Thanks for the response. I may want to take this shot too. Is there anything the FW pilot needs to file with the FAA if he is allowing this?

    • @coachraythepilot5759
      @coachraythepilot5759 Před rokem +1

      @@moodberry To my awareness no. Uncontrolled (pilot)controlled airport. We did talk with the airport manager and reviewed what our plan was. Make sure you have emergency and procedures in place. For instance if we heard another plane on the radio that was inbound for landing we immediately stopped filming with the drone. We had a script of the filming process and shots. We did a few practice runs as well. Other than the LAANC that was really it. Now Class B, C, D that's a whole other can of worms. We used two pilots and two spotters. One person flying the drone and the other pilot working the camera, one spotter for the drone and another for traffic and listening on the handheld. I don't know everything but hope that helps!
